Job summary

Databricks is seeking a Lead Learning Product Manager to own the platform learning experience for customers, partners, and internal practitioners. You’ll shape in‑product journeys, adaptive learning, and analytics to prove real skill development and adoption of the data/AI platform.

You will collaborate with engineering, UX, curriculum, and go‑to‑market teams to translate pedagogical goals into scalable capabilities, with a focus on predictive signals, dashboards, and at‑scale personalization.

Qualifications

  • 5–8+ years of experience in product management, UX‑focused product roles, or learning/education platforms, ideally within B2B SaaS, developer tools, or data/AI products.
  • Demonstrated experience owning a product area end to end: defining strategy and roadmap, writing PRDs, collaborating with engineering and design, and shipping impactful user‑facing features.
  • Experience building or working on learning systems, training platforms, or content/knowledge experiences (LMS, certification, education analytics, in‑product guidance, or similar).
  • Strong UX instincts and a track record of collaborating closely with designers and researchers to create intuitive flows, information architectures, and content experiences.
  • Comfort working with data: defining metrics, instrumenting experiments, and using analytics to understand user behavior, learning outcomes, and skills gaps.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with an ability to explain complex concepts simply and advocate for learners across the organization.
  • Experience with AI‑powered learning, adaptive systems, or building products that incorporate LLMs into user workflows

Responsibilities

  • Define and drive the product vision, strategy, and roadmap for AI‑first learning systems on the Databricks platform, anchored on contextual, in the flow of work enablement and a unified skills infrastructure.
  • Design experiences that surface targeted knowledge precisely when users need it, triggered by real work context (e.g., usage patterns, errors, task types), reducing interruptions and friction.
  • Translate learning and pedagogical goals into platform capabilities such as learner models, skills graphs, progress tracking, adaptive learning paths, assessments, and feedback loops.
  • Partner with UX and content design to create intuitive, embedded guidance and learning patterns that feel like part of the workflow, not separate training destinations.
  • Collaborate with platform and infrastructure teams to ensure learning and skills systems are reliable, secure, performant, and able to serve global enterprise customers at scale.
  • Define and evolve predictive signals and analytics that give proactive visibility into emerging skills and capability gaps, enabling action before they impact business outcomes.
  • Build features and tooling that allow enablement teams to deliver at‑scale personalization - leveraging AI and automation.
  • Provide employees and leaders with transparent views into skills, enablement activities, and progress toward role and organizational goals through dashboards, reports, and in‑product insights.
  • Work closely with education, documentation, and curriculum teams to empower them with self‑service configuration and experimentation tools for new learning experiences.
  • Engage directly with customers, partners, and internal field teams to deeply understand learning needs across roles and transform these into clear product requirements.
